Results of the project

What results have been achieved during the project implementation?

A significant result has been achieved in the form of expressions of solidarity and strengthening the collective energy of the women’s entrepreneurial network in Malta. Through mutual connections, the participants have contributed to numerous benefits for the local community, including the establishment of a fund to support Serbian-language preschools, organizing workshops for Serbian children or a charity tourist tour to purchase air conditioning unit for students of the Serbian Language Supplementary School in Malta. Such concrete actions have indicated the fresh and always relevant potential of the women’s community in Malta.

Additionally, the project has successfully impacted the connection and encouragement of collaboration with entrepreneurs from Serbia, opening doors for increased visibility of women’s businesses from Malta in the Serbian market. One example paving the way for future cooperation is the signing of the Memorandum between SECC “St. Helen of Anjou” and the Women’s Association “Save the Village”.

The educational program provided all participants with strong support to further enrich their knowledge through business tools and digital marketing, and to enhance their business routines with valuable analyses and quality promotion on social networks.

However, the most important aspect of implementing this project is the fact that it has raised awareness of the participant’s strengths and provided an inspiring example to other Serbian women in Malta. The promotion of successful businesswomen will undoubtedly serve as a starting point for understanding that dedication and effort can become the foundation for overcoming all barriers on the path to defined success.

August 16th 2023. 

Participant of the project, Marina Stevančević, the owner of the agency Leona Travel, organized a free tour of Valletta. Through voluntary contributions, in which project participants also took part, funds were raised to purchase an air conditioning unit for the classroom of students of the Serbian Supplementary School "St Helen of Anjou" in Malta.

Novembar the 19. 2023. 

Qawra, Gzira

On Sunday, November 19, the first part of the workshop "Little Bakers in Action" was held in the classroom of the Serbian School in Qawra, organized by Marizela Pantelić, the owner of the Magic Bites bakery, and the SECC "St. Helen of Anjou".
